/* RESET */html,body,div,ul,ol,li,dl,dt,dd,h1,h2,h3,h4,h5,h6,pre,form,p,blockquote,fieldset,input { margin: 0; padding: 0; }h1,h2,h3,h4,h5,h6,pre,code,address,caption,cite,code,em,strong,th { font-size: 1em; font-weight: normal; font-style: normal; }fieldset,img { border: none; }caption,th { text-align: left; }table { border-collapse: collapse; border-spacing: 0; }#branding, h1 a, img, .btns, span.new {behavior: url(wes2010/lib/js/iepngfix/iepngfix.htc);}html {min-height: 100%;height: auto;}/* STRUCTURES */#container { clear:both; margin:0 auto; width: 780px; padding: 0; background: #FFF url(../images/bg_container.gif) repeat-x 0 0; text-align: left; }#branding { background: url(../images/bg_branding.png) no-repeat 550px top; margin: 0; padding: 25px 0 0 15px; height: 97px!important; height: 124px; clear: both; }	#branding h1 a { background: url(../images/branding.png) no-repeat 0 0; width: 155px; height: 0px; padding-top: 50px; display: block; overflow: hidden; font-size: 1px; color: #FFF; }#content { clear: both; padding: 0; }	#homeSideContent { width:160px; padding: 0 0 0 1em;}	#homeSideContent img { margin:0 0 .5em; }	#homeSideContent a.extLink:hover { padding-right: 0; background: none; zoom: 1;  }#siteInfo { clear: both; font: 12px/1.4em Arial, Helvetica, sans-serif; color: #878273; background: url(../images/bg_siteinfo.jpg) no-repeat 0 0; padding: 70px 70px 0 120px; height: 75px; }		#siteLegal { clear: both; font-size: 11px; background: url(../images/brandsiteinfo.gif) no-repeat left top; padding: 12px 0 20px 40px; margin: 0 auto 0 25%; }	#siteCredits {display: none;}	#siteInfo h3 { font-size: 13px; padding: 0 7px 3px 0; margin: 0px; font-weight: bold; }/* SuppLayout */.col {float:left;}/* HERO */div#images { width:450px; height:370px; margin:0 auto; cursor:pointer; }div#images2 { width:450px; height:370px; margin: -370px auto 0; cursor:pointer;}div#ui { height:12px; border: solid 1px #999;	background-color:rgba(0, 0, 0, .5); margin-top:-35px; float:right; margin-right:15px !important; margin-right:5px; padding:5px; position: relative; z-index:9999;}	div#ui div.btns { background:url(../lib/js/homeslides/slideBtn.png) no-repeat; width:15px; height:15px; float:left; cursor:pointer; }	div#ui div.btns:hover { background:url(..lib/js/homeslides/slideBtn_ov.png) no-repeat; width:15px; height:15px; float:left; cursor:pointer; }